If you are one of the growing number of people who has a GPS device, a company called Mountain Dynamics now offers a product called SnowRanger which provide trail maps in electronic form on your GPS device.
The idea is this, let’s say you are planning to take a vacation to Steamboat, Colorado. You download the GPS map for $4.95 and install it on your GPS device. Then while skiing at Steamboat if you ever get lost or are just wondering how to get from one point to another you simply pull out the GPS and find your location.
Currently many Garmin GPS devices are supported and the system will only work on computers running Windows. It would be nice if SnowRanger provided Mac compatibility since Garmin has announced Mac compatibility moving forward.
Also, if you turn on GPS logging, a process where your GPS constantly records your position, you can then upload that data to the website and view your travels on the ski resort map. This functionality is free.
Only a small percentage of resorts are currently offered, mostly in Colorado, New Mexico, and California. Hopefully this too will expand.
